The step-by-step photographs and clear explanations in this book show how to achieve the effects needed to paint the various elements of a landscape with watercolors. From the initial sketch to the finishing touches, getting started is easy with this manual featuring a pull-out section of tracing papers that guide the hand and establish a balanced composition. Learn how to create impressive paintings of snowy villages, poppy fields, country woods, and more from among the featured projects that build skills, build confidence, and enable beginners to develop their own style. Terry Harrison became interested in art early on, attending art school at the age of 16. His studies led to a career in graphics, then he became an illustrator, developing his own painting style and perfecting his techniques during evenings and weekends. When demand grew for his paintings, he quickly gave up his "day job" to paint full time. Now he has a full schedule of exhibitions, private commissions, demonstrations, and painting holidays. His fine art prints are sold in shops and galleries everywhere, and he has recently opened a successful art gallery where he displays and sells his paintings. Harrison is an energetic and prolific painter, and his regular re-bookings for demonstrations reflect an enthusiastic response to his educational and entertaining style. Author — Terry Harrison.
